Grammar Tips

  1. A great way to start learning the basics of English grammar is to find a tutorial or online course specifically designed for beginners.
  2. Once you have a handle on the basics, start practicing by writing short sentences and paragraphs on topics of interest.
  3. Pay attention to how native speakers use grammar in everyday conversation, and mimic their usage as much as possible.
  4. Another excellent way to practice is to read books or articles out loud, paying close attention to sentence structure as you go.
  5. Be patient with yourself – it takes time to master any new skill, and becoming proficient in a new language is no different.

Pronunciation Tips

  1. Relax- don’t worry about making mistakes, everyone does when they’re learning something new. Just have fun with it! 2. Listen to native speakers as often as possible- this will help you get a feel for the rhythm and flow of the language. 3. Repeat out loud what you hear- imitating the way native speakers say things will help your pronunciation immensely. 4. Pay attention to mouth placement- where you place your tongue and lips can make a big difference in how words sound. 5. Break down words into syllables- this will help you enunciate each sound more clearly. 6. Record yourself speaking and then listen back- this is a great way to catch any errors you may be making and correct them. 7. Practice, practice, practice!

Writing Materials
A good way to start learning English is by purchasing a grammar book and some other sort of writing material such as a novel or a children’s book. Start by reading through the grammar book and taking note of any points you do not understand. Once you have finished reading, go back and re-read the sections that you did not understand. Next, begin reading the other materials you have purchased. If you come across words you do not know, look them up in a dictionary. Try to read for at least 30 minutes each day.
